What is a Vector Projection Calculator?

A Vector Projection Calculator is a helpful tool that lets you find the projection of one vector onto another. This is useful in various fields such as Physics, engineering, and computer graphics. By using this calculator, you can easily understand how one vector relates to another in terms of direction and magnitude.

Applications in Real Life

Vector projections have several real-world applications:

  • Physics: Used to resolve forces acting on objects.
  • Engineering: Helps in determining loads in structures.
  • Computer Graphics: Assists in rendering objects accurately in 3D spaces.
